Enhanced Traction and Stability in Diverse Terrains
One of the primary advantages of employing Loader Tire Anti-Skid Tracks is the remarkable improvement in traction
and stability across various terrains. These innovative accessories are engineered to provide superior grip, allowing
heavy machinery to navigate challenging surfaces with ease. The unique design of anti-skid tracks features strategically
placed cleats and patterns that effectively distribute the machine's weight, minimizing the risk of slippage and
enhancing overall stability.

In muddy conditions, where conventional tires often struggle to maintain traction, Loader Tire Anti-Skid Tracks excel by
preventing the wheels from sinking and becoming bogged down. The tracks' ability to disperse pressure over a larger
surface area ensures that the machine remains mobile and efficient, even in the most demanding environments. This
enhanced traction not only improves safety but also significantly boosts productivity by reducing downtime and
increasing the range of operable conditions.

Furthermore, the application of anti-skid tracks extends beyond muddy terrains. These versatile accessories prove
equally effective on snow-covered surfaces, icy roads, and loose gravel. By providing a consistent and reliable grip,
operators can maneuver their equipment with greater confidence and precision, reducing the likelihood of accidents
and enhancing overall workplace safety. The ability to adapt to diverse terrains also expands the operational
capabilities of loaders, allowing them to tackle projects in previously inaccessible areas and harsh weather conditions.

Increased Safety for Operators and Surrounding Personnel
Safety is paramount in any industrial setting, and Loader Tire Anti-Skid Tracks play a crucial role in minimizing risks
associated with heavy machinery operations. By providing enhanced stability and control, these tracks significantly
reduce the chances of equipment rollovers, a common and potentially fatal hazard in construction and mining
industries. The improved traction offered by anti-skid tracks ensures that loaders maintain their intended path, even
when navigating steep inclines or uneven surfaces, thereby protecting operators from sudden and dangerous
movements.

Moreover, the increased stability provided by Loader Tire Anti-Skid Tracks contributes to a more secure working
environment for ground personnel. With reduced slippage and better control, the risk of accidental impacts or collisions
with workers or nearby structures is greatly diminished. This enhanced safety feature is particularly valuable in
crowded work sites or areas with limited visibility, where precise maneuvering is essential to avoid accidents.

Another significant safety benefit of anti-skid tracks is their ability to reduce vibration and shock transmission to the
operator's cabin. By absorbing and distributing impact forces more effectively than traditional tires, these tracks help
mitigate the physical stress experienced by operators during extended periods of use. This reduction in vibration not
only enhances operator comfort but also decreases the likelihood of fatigue-related errors, further contributing to
overall workplace safety.

Cost-Effective Solution for Equipment Maintenance
While the initial investment in Loader Tire Anti-Skid Tracks may seem substantial, they prove to be a cost-effective
solution in the long run. These durable accessories significantly extend the lifespan of loader tires by providing an
additional layer of protection against wear and tear. The tracks absorb much of the impact and abrasion that would
typically affect tires, particularly in harsh environments with rough or abrasive surfaces.

By reducing tire wear, anti-skid tracks help decrease the frequency of tire replacements, resulting in considerable cost
savings over time. This benefit is particularly valuable for operations in remote locations or areas where tire
replacement can be logistically challenging and expensive. Additionally, the reduced wear on tires contributes to
improved fuel efficiency, as properly maintained tires with optimal tread depth consume less fuel compared to worn-out
ones.

Moreover, the use of Loader Tire Anti-Skid Tracks can lead to reduced maintenance costs for other components of the
loader. The improved stability and reduced vibration provided by these tracks help minimize stress on the machine's
suspension, drivetrain, and other crucial systems. This decreased wear and tear on various parts of the equipment
translates to fewer repairs and replacements, further contributing to overall cost savings and improved equipment
longevity.

Environmental Benefits and Sustainability
In an era where environmental consciousness is increasingly important, Loader Tire Anti-Skid Tracks offer several
sustainability benefits. One of the most significant environmental advantages is the reduction in soil compaction and
disturbance. The wider surface area of the tracks distributes the loader's weight more evenly, minimizing the pressure
exerted on the ground. This feature is particularly beneficial in sensitive ecosystems, agricultural lands, and
construction sites where preserving soil structure is crucial.

The reduced soil disturbance not only helps maintain the integrity of the terrain but also minimizes erosion and runoff,
which can have detrimental effects on local water systems and ecosystems. By allowing loaders to operate with less
impact on the environment, anti-skid tracks contribute to more sustainable construction and land management
practices. This aspect is increasingly valued by environmentally conscious clients and can be a significant factor in
winning contracts for eco-friendly projects.

Furthermore, the improved efficiency and reduced fuel consumption associated with Loader Tire Anti-Skid Tracks
contribute to a lower carbon footprint. As machines equipped with these tracks can operate more effectively and
require less effort to navigate challenging terrains, they consume less fuel over time. This reduction in fuel usage not
only lowers operational costs but also decreases the overall emissions produced by the equipment, aligning with global
efforts to combat climate change and reduce industrial carbon emissions.
